Comparison of Communication Methods in 2020

Communication Method Description Strengths in 2020 Limitations in 2020
Phone Calls Traditional voice communication Immediate connection, personal touch Can feel less engaging compared to visual communication, potentially less suitable for complex discussions
Video Chats Real-time visual communication Enhanced intimacy, allows for non-verbal cues, more conducive to complex conversations Requires reliable internet connection, potential for technical glitches, may not be suitable for all situations
Messaging Apps Text-based communication, often with multimedia capabilities Convenient, allows for asynchronous communication, suitable for sharing updates and casual conversations May lack the depth of emotional connection compared to voice or video calls, easily misinterpreted

The table above highlights the diverse options available to long-distance couples in 2020,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Couples had to carefully consider their needs and preferences when choosing the most effective communication strategies for their relationship.

Top 5 Popular Apps for Long-Distance Couples in 2020

These applications provided crucial support for long-distance couples. They were not just tools for calls and messages; they enabled couples to build intimacy and sustain their bond.

  • WhatsApp: Renowned for its messaging, video calls, and group chat features, WhatsApp was a cornerstone for daily communication. Couples utilized it for sharing updates, planning dates, and discussing their daily lives. This platform offered instant communication, fostering a sense of closeness despite the distance.
  • Skype: A pioneer in video conferencing, Skype remained a popular choice for face-to-face interactions. Couples used it for video dates, movie nights, and intimate conversations. The visual connection provided by Skype helped alleviate the isolation often associated with long-distance relationships.
  • FaceTime: A significant competitor to Skype, FaceTime provided seamless video calls, often used for spontaneous chats and quick check-ins. Its user-friendly interface made it readily accessible, further enhancing the ability to maintain a sense of closeness.
  • Snapchat: Beyond its ephemeral messaging, Snapchat allowed for shared experiences through geofilters, stories, and quick video messages. This platform offered a dynamic way to capture and share daily moments, fostering a sense of shared joy and adventure despite the physical separation.
  • Instagram: Instagram, though primarily for sharing photos and videos, became an avenue for long-distance couples to showcase their lives and share meaningful moments. They utilized the platform to document trips, special events, and daily routines, maintaining a visual connection.

Pros and Cons of Apps for Long-Distance Couples

The table below summarizes the advantages and disadvantages of utilizing specific apps for long-distance relationships in 2020.

App Pros Cons
WhatsApp Affordable, reliable messaging, video calls Can be overwhelming with constant communication
Skype High-quality video calls, user-friendly Can be less convenient than other platforms for quick messages
FaceTime Easy to use, seamless video calls Limited features compared to other platforms
Snapchat Engaging sharing of experiences, ephemeral content May not be suitable for all types of communication
Instagram Sharing photos, videos, documenting life Focus on visual content, may not be ideal for deep conversations

Potential for Miscommunication

Digital communication lacks the subtle cues of nonverbal communication. A simple text can easily be misinterpreted, leading to misunderstandings and arguments. Tone and intent are often lost in translation, creating a gap between what is intended and what is received. For example, a casual remark in a text might be perceived as critical in a voice message or a video call, which can strain the relationship.

Technological Limitations

Technical difficulties, like poor internet connections or app glitches, can disrupt communication and create frustration. These disruptions can lead to feelings of disconnect and resentment. Imagine a crucial conversation that’s repeatedly interrupted by buffering or lagging, leading to a sense of isolation. Or, consider the frustration of not being able to access the app due to service interruptions.

These problems can accumulate and have a negative impact on the relationship.
